When it comes to electrical work, cutting corners can cost more than just money—it can put your home, business, and safety at serious risk. Hiring a licensed electrician isn’t just a smart choice, it’s essential.


Licensed electricians are trained to handle electrical systems safely and efficiently. They understand local codes, safety regulations, and proper installation techniques. This ensures that every job is completed correctly the first time, reducing the chances of future issues or hazards.

Risk Management


One of the biggest risks of hiring unqualified workers is improper wiring. Faulty installations can lead to electrical fires, power failures, or damage to expensive appliances. A licensed electrician ensures everything is installed to code and built to last.

Another key benefit is insurance and accountability. A licensed, insured, and bonded electrical company protects you from liability and gives you peace of mind knowing the work is backed by professionals.
